Police reports

Arrests

Tayfon Lee Atkinson, 21, of Wendell, was charged with assault on a female on July 13.

Jarett William Brown, 21, and Gregory William Brown, 53, both of Fuquay, were charged with assault following a physical altercation on July 15.

Joseph Wayne Smith, 27, of Fuquay, was served with a failure to appear violation on July 15.

Police arrested Jonathan Todd Kreuger, 17, of Lillington, after responding to a call at Food Lion on July 15 in reference to a suspicion person sitting on a bench in front of the store, allegedly drinking a beer and scaring customers with his actions. Kreuger was charged with drunk and disruptive conduct.

Curtis Leon King, 21, of Holly Springs, was arrested for a probation violation with the NC Department of Corrections on July 16.

David Marc Meade, 31, of Fuquay, was charged with driving while impaired on July 16.

Antonio Lee Massey, 21, of Willow Spring, was charged with driving while impaired on July 17.

An unnamed suspect was arrested for attempting to steal shoes and a wallet from Kohl's on July 17.

Thefts

An attempted breaking and entering was reported at the Guardian Angel Thrift Store on North Main Street on July 15. A subject tried to pry open the automatic glass door causing damages of $1,000.

A breaking and entering was reported at a residence on Woodrow Street on July 12. A subject entered the home through an unlocked door and took several items, including a cell phone and a video game system.

A robbery was reported at Peggy's Hallmark on Broad Street on July 16. Reports say the suspect brandished a gun and demanded money.

The breaking and entering of a motor vehicle in a parking lot area on North Grassland Drive was reported on July 13. Numerous items were taken during the theft, including a Paslode air gun, tools and tool boxes. Thieves gained entry into the vehicle by breaking a window, causing damages of $300.

A larceny was reported at a residence on Steelhorse Drive on July 17. A subject reportedly took gold jewelry, valued at $1,000, from a bathroom cabinet.

The theft of a set of golf clubs from a victim's front deck on Creekway Drive was reported on July 17.

The theft of a GMC Sierra, located in a parking lot on East Broad Street, was reported on July 21. The case is under further investigation.

A senior citizen reported a suspect committed fraud and took $3,500 in cash from their residence on Sethcreek Drive on July 21.
